Overview
The Great Lakes ADA Center is one of the regional centers in the ADA National Network. It provides information, materials, technical assistance, problem-solving support, referrals, and training about the Americans with Disabilities Act and accessible information technology. Its service region includes Michigan, Illinois, Indiana, Minnesota, Ohio, and Wisconsin. The Center is not an enforcement agency and describes its assistance as informal guidance.
